Hope4Families is a non-profit, special education law firm located in Los Angeles, CA. We represent students with special needs and their families in due process actions against school districts when they have been denied their right to a free appropriate public education (FAPE). We have a broad spectrum of clients from a variety of different backgrounds, but our passion is serving disadvantaged communities.
H4F is looking for attorneys that are dedicated and highly motived. While no experience is needed, we are looking for a candidate that demonstrates an interest in serving urban communities. Representation extends from initial intake through the settlement of the complaint. It is also important that our attorneys educate parents for effective advocacy on behalf of their children.
H4F has developed a comprehensive system for attorneys to work remotely. This system has been in place for 10 years and allows our attorneys the opportunity to work from their home offices while still maintaining connection with collogues at out boutique law firm.
